Despite the numerous advantages, there are challenges associated with tube chassis design. For one, the welding process requires precision and expert craftsmanship. Poor welding techniques can compromise the integrity of the chassis, leading to potential failures under stress. Additionally, while tube chassis are suitable for many applications, they may not be ideal for vehicles designed for everyday use, where comfort and aesthetics play a more significant role.

Flatbed trucks are essential for transporting oversized or irregularly shaped loads that cannot fit into standard enclosed trailers. The flat, open deck design allows for easy loading and unloading, which is particularly useful for construction materials, machinery, and large equipment. Flatbed trucks can be equipped with side rails, tarps, or containers to secure the load during transit, ensuring safety and stability.

In addition to evaluating the model and power, prospective buyers should also consider new vs. used tractors. New tractors come with the latest technology and warranty, ensuring peace of mind for the buyer. However, used White tractors can be a cost-effective alternative, often available at significantly reduced prices. When opting for a used tractor, it is crucial to conduct thorough research, checking the machine's history, maintenance records, and overall condition. A well-maintained used tractor can offer excellent value for your investment.

  • Tile-shaped solar panels are an advanced design of photovoltaic (PV) systems that mimic traditional roofing materials, such as tiles, shingles, or slates. Their unique design allows for seamless integration into a building's architecture, providing an appealing alternative to standard, bulky solar panels. Made from the same materials as conventional panels, including silicon and other semiconductors, these solar tiles efficiently convert sunlight into electricity.
